Teen Football Pioneer Nicole Sciberras Becomes First Maltese Player To Score For Juventus

Nicole Sciberras has become the first Maltese person to score for Italian giants Juventus, hitting the goal home during an energetic match in the Primavera Championship.

In her match against Novese, the Maltese defender showed her skills in a winning match that ended 7 – 1 to Nicole’s team. She’s barely been playing with Juventus for weeks and already netted her first goal donning the black and white jersey.

She scored at the 21-minute mark with a strong right shot and been praised for scoring within her first month at the team. After the match, she said she hadn’t expected to score a goal in her second official match, and that she’ll remember the moment forever.

“I will continue to do my best to impress my coach and to realise my dream of joining the adult women’s team,” Nicole said to TVM after the game.

This was the second time Nicole appeared for Juventus, having played against Sassuolo the previous weekend. She’s now expected to play against Granata Citadella in her next match.

Nicole will be playing with Juventus Primavera for one year after signing a contract with the Italian team back in August.
